What to Wear for a Night Out in Scottsdale

With hundreds of restaurants, cocktail bars, and clubs throughout the city, it’s no wonder Scottsdale has become the place to be after hours. Once you figure out where to go, the next question is “what do I wear?” Here are a few tips on what to wear (and where to find it!) for the best night-out experience in Scottsdale!

 


FOR THE CLUBGOER

The great part about the Old Town Entertainment District is that all the clubs are just steps away from each other. With hotspots like Dierks Bentley Whiskey RowEl Hefe, Riot House, Bottled Blonde, and more, the opportunities to dance the night away are endless – and so are your outfit options.

My recommendation: Be comfortable. Nothing ruins a night more than blistering feet and constantly having to adjust yourself in the bathroom. For the perfect club outfit, make your way to Scottsdale Fashion Square – where you’ll find stores like Nordstrom, Johnny Was, Windsor and One 51 to help make your look for the night. You can never go wrong with a classic little black dress or collared shirt and chinos.

 


FOR THE COCKTAIL LOUNGE ENTHUSIAST

The fun part about going to a cocktail bar like AZ88, Jade Bar, Beverly on Main, or the Living Room at the W, is that you get to dress up. Whether you’re going out with a group of friends or for a late-night date, you’re going to want to look as fresh as your grapefruit Paloma.

My recommendation: Dress it up but keep it simple. Shop at stores like Express, Free People and Anthropologie (also located in Scottsdale Fashion Square) for the perfect dress, pair of heels or that clean-cut button up – because it’s about looking polished but not overdressed.

 


FOR THE LOW-KEY CASUAL BAR HOPPER

The key to dressing up for a casual night out is achieving the right balance of comfort and style. Whether you’re popping over to Sip Coffee & Beer House for a craft brew, enjoying the live music at Rusty Spur, or singing karaoke at The Grapevine, you’re going to want to be comfy and relaxed.

My recommendation: Stay casual. Hit the shops on 5th Ave in Old Town to find the trendiest pair of jeans to rock with that clean t-shirt. If you’re wanting to dress it up a bit, grab a faux leather jacket and accessorize.

Last but not least – and no matter the occasion – if you're looking to make a fashion statement in something one-off and unique, check out the couture and accessories at Old Town's Vintage by Misty and Fashion by Robert Black. Both offer exquisite, new-to-you designer fashions that are truly one of a kind.
